Steve Harvey Net Worth and Career Overview
Steve Harvey is a comedian, actor, and television host with an estimated net worth of 200 million dollars as of the latest public financial disclosures. He earns income from his syndicated talk show, multiple endorsement deals, and production companies. His main businesses include Steve Harvey Global and the comedy tour brand Steve Harvey: Take It Like a Man. Harvey's annual earnings have placed him among the highest paid television hosts in the United States.
The core of his wealth comes from long running contracts with major media companies. He hosts Family Feud, which is produced by Fremantle and distributed by CBS Media Ventures. He also hosts the Steve Harvey morning radio show syndicated by iHeartMedia. These contracts, combined with his stand up tours and digital media ventures, form the financial backbone of his career.
Public Reputation and Charitable Work
Philanthropy and Community Initiatives
Steve Harvey has donated millions to educational and community causes through the Steve and Marjorie Harvey Foundation. The foundation funds youth programs, college scholarships, and community outreach events. He has also supported disaster relief efforts and children's hospitals through public campaigns and private donations.
Awards and Industry Recognition
Harvey has won multiple Daytime Emmy Awards and a Marconi Award for syndicated radio personality of the year. He has been recognized by the NAACP and other organizations for his work in media. These awards are based on measurable ratings, public votes, and industry panel evaluations.
Is Steve Harvey a Nice Guy? Public and Media Perspectives
On Air Persona and Audience Reception
Steve Harvey is known for a direct, high energy style that mixes humor with blunt advice. Audience ratings for Family Feud and his talk show consistently rank among the top in daytime television. Viewer polls and social media sentiment tracking show a large positive fan base, particularly among middle aged and older demographics.
Controversies and Criticism
Harvey has faced public criticism for on air comments and social media posts that some viewers found controversial. Media outlets have reported on specific incidents where his remarks sparked debate. He has issued public apologies and corrections in several cases, as documented in coverage from major news organizations and his own social media channels.
